Concrete foundation repair services involve assessing and addressing issues related to the structural base of a building. These services typically include diagnosing problems such as cracks, settling, or shifting in the foundation, and then implementing appropriate solutions to restore stability. Repair methods may involve underpinning, mudjacking, or piering to reinforce or lift the foundation, helping to prevent further damage and maintain the property's integrity over time. The goal is to ensure that the foundation remains durable and capable of supporting the structure above it.
Foundation problems often arise from soil movement, moisture fluctuations, or poor initial construction, leading to issues like uneven floors, cracked walls, or doors and windows that no longer close properly. Addressing these concerns through foundation repair can help mitigate the risk of more extensive structural damage, which might compromise safety or result in costly repairs later. Proper repair services can also improve the overall value and longevity of a property by stabilizing the base and preventing ongoing deterioration.

Cost Range for Foundation Repair - Typical expenses for concrete foundation repair can vary from $2,000 to $7,000, depending on the extent of the damage and the repair methods used. For example, minor cracks might cost around $2,500, while major underpinning could reach $6,500 or more.
Factors Influencing Repair Costs - The overall cost depends on factors such as foundation size, soil conditions, and the severity of settlement. Smaller projects in Greenville, SC, may be closer to the lower end of the range, while extensive repairs tend to be more costly.
Average Cost for Common Repairs - Repairing cracks or leveling a foundation typically costs between $2,000 and $4,500. More complex issues like piering or underpinning can increase costs to $5,000 or higher, especially in cases requiring extensive stabilization.
Cost Variability - Since foundation repair costs vary based on specific conditions, local pros can provide estimates after an assessment. The price range reflects typical expenses but may differ depending on individual project requirements.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of foundation issues? Signs include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ping surfaces, doors and windows that stick or don't close properly, and gaps around window or door frames.
How long does concrete foundation repair typically take? The duration varies depending on the extent of damage, but most repairs can be completed within a few days to a week.
Is foundation repair necessary if I notice minor cracks? Minor cracks may not always indicate serious problems, but it's advisable to have a professional assessment to determine if repair is needed.
What causes foundation problems in Greenville, SC? Factors such as soil movement, moisture changes, poor drainage, and tree roots can contribute to foundation issues in the area.
